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bear-cat | Pampas fox |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Mammals)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order same | Carnivora (Carnivorans) | Carnivora (Carnivorans) |
| Family | Viverridae | Canidae (Dogs & Wolves) |
| Genus | Arctictis | Lycalopex |
| Species | Arctictis binturong | Lycalopex gymnocercus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Bear-cat and Pampas fox share a common ancestor at the Order level: Carnivora. (Carnivorans)
